Athens Travel Guide

🇬🇷 Greece · Europe

The cradle of Western civilization — Athens blends 3,000 years of history with a vibrant modern city full of rooftop bars, street art and some of the Mediterranean's best mezze. The Acropolis at sunset remains one of humanity's greatest sights.

📅Best TimeApril – May · September – October
💵Budget$60–130/day
💱CurrencyEuro (€)
🗣️LanguageGreek
🛂VisaSchengen visa-free for 90+ countries

💡 Insider Tips for Athens

Visit Acropolis at 8am — before tour buses arrive

Athens Card covers transport + Acropolis combo ticket

Monastiraki flea market best on Sunday mornings

Rooftop bars in Monastiraki for Acropolis views

Athens Piraeus port is gateway to Greek islands (overnight ferries)

✈️ Getting to Athens

Athens International Airport (ATH) — 40 min by metro to city center (€10.50). Express bus also available (€6).
